Логин: Пароль:    Регистрация Всеми возможностями сайта можно пользоваться
только после авторизации.
   Забыли пароль?

Поиск
L



Статистика
u
Пользователи онлайн: нет
Гостей онлайн: 8
Всего онлайн: 8
Зарегистрировано юзеров: 6274
Комментариев на сайте: 637
Новый юзер: oxokuqoem



Последние комментарии
c
s-kozelsk прокомментировал "Урок 32 - Объединение всего изученного про базы данных":
Подскажите кто-нибудь, что делать если при запуске не могу ничего ввести в dbEdit (Readonly = false, Enebled = true, Datasource настроил)?
Vadim_Mir прокомментировал "Урок 72 - Получение хеша файла":
+



Мы в соцсетях
c
Delphi
Скачивание файла с интернета

  Для того, чтобы программно скачать файл с интернета в Delphi, проделаем следующие действия:

Создаем New Application и кидаем на форму компоненты:

  • Компонент idHTTP из вкладки Indy Clients.

  • Компонент Button из вкладки Standart.

В обработчике событий Button OnClick добавим код:

procedure TForm1.Button1Click(Sender: TObject);
var
  q:tmemorystream;
begin
  q:=TMemoryStream.Create;
  idHTTP1.Get('thedelphi.ru/file.rar',q); //Место файла на сервере
  q.SaveToFile('C:\file.rar'); //Куда сохранять файл
end

Вот и всё, Удачи!

Источник: www.thedelphi.ru
Автор: Савельев Александр
Опубликовано: 10 Апреля 2012
Просмотров: 10896


Зарегистрируйтесь или авторизуйтесь, чтобы добавлять комментарии.



аватар Добавил(а): Delphi777 [Новичок] Дата: 2013-11-30
А как запустить его? ну, что-бы когда скачалось. Он сам взял и запустился




аватар Добавил: FlacRock [Новичок] Дата: 2016-02-10
Почему EXE файлы не скачиваются полностью?